On average across the year,
yes, Sri Lanka is hotter than
Corona, New York
.
Sri Lanka has an average temperature of 26°C/79°F and Corona,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Sri Lanka's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than Corona, New York's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, Sri Lanka is not colder than Corona, New York . Sri Lanka has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F and Corona,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Sri Lanka has more rain than
Corona, New York. Sri Lanka has an average annual rainfall of 1648mm and Corona,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1432mm.
Sri Lanka's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 254mm, which is wetter than Corona, New York's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 158mm).
